OTHO, (A.D. 69), silver denarius, issued 69, Rome mint, (3.346 grams), obv. bare head to right of Otho, around IMP M OTHO CAESAR AVG TR P, rev. Aequitas standing to left, holding scales and sceptre, around PONT MAX, (S.2158 [£700 VF], BMC 6, RIC 19, RSC 9). Attractive dark tone, weak on parts of the legend, very fine/good fine and very rare.
